England v Pakistan Second Test: England lose four wickets before lunch on day one

Published

on

After winning the toss, Pakistan take full advantage of the conditions at Lord’s, as they take four wickets in the opening session of the second Test against England, with Emilio Gay, Ben Duckett, Joe Root and Harry Brook all falling, with the hosts reaching 80-4 at lunch.

Bill Belichick: European franchise a question for the NFL, says legendary coach

Published

on

Belichick highlighted that the possibility of the Jacksonville Jaguars relocating to London and Wembley had been explored in the past, but they ultimately stayed put and built their own new stadium in Florida.

He did, however, believe the travel involved would not stop a franchise being developed in Europe.

“It would certainly be a little bit of an adjustment coming here, but it’s not a whole lot different than coming from the east coast to the west coast in the USA,” Belichick added.

“Time-wise it’s a long trip, but going from New York or Boston or Philly to LA or Seattle, it’s about the same.”

After 23 years in the NFL, Belichick said it was “important” for him to give back to the sport that “has been good to me and my family”.

“American football is a great game, fans around the world love it.

“There’s not a lot of it being played outside of the US, but I know when I visited places like Croatia or Germany there are a lot of local teams who play in their own leagues.

“It’s super-popular. Anything I can do to give back to the game, whether that is in our country or internationally, I want to be part of that and I want to do it.”

When asked if he would ever return to the NFL in a coaching capacity, Belichick said his full focus was on North Carolina.

“I recruited these kids and I want to help them,” he added.

“I had a great experience in the NFL but I’m very happy to be at North Carolina and I’m excited about the future of our programme.”

How to watch Royals vs. Blue Jays: TV channel and streaming options for August 27

Published

on

The Toronto Blue Jays and Kansas City Royals meet on Thursday at 7:07 p.m. ET at Rogers Centre, attempting to break a 1-1 series tie. Spencer Arrighetti (7-6, 4.73 ERA) gets the start for the Blue Jays, who are 65-69 this season and fifth in the AL East. Noah Cameron (8-8, 4.02 ERA) is the expected starter for the Royals, who are 59-75 and fifth in the AL Central.

How to watch Brewers vs. Mets: TV channel and streaming options for August 27

Published

on

The Milwaukee Brewers and New York Mets play a rubber match on Thursday at 7:10 p.m. ET, with the series deadlocked at 1-1. Jacob Misiorowski (13-5, 1.68 ERA) will start for the Brewers, who are 82-51 this season and first in the NL Central. Sean Manaea (4-5, 4.31 ERA) is expected to start for the Mets, who are 60-73 and fifth in the NL East.
